Squash and Stretch


Squash and stretch is the first principle of animation, and is used to show weight and give flexibility to an animation.

It can be used in something as simple as a bouncing ball, or it can be used to make human facial expressions seem more exaggerated. An important thing to remember about squash and stretch is that the volume of the object doesn't change. If something is squashed vertically, it should become wider horizontally, and if something is stretched vertically, it should become thinner horitontally.
